@ -0,0 +1,356 @@
// Custom scroll management for calendar week container
import { eventBus } from '../core/EventBus';
import { calendarConfig } from '../core/CalendarConfig';
import { EventTypes } from '../constants/EventTypes';
/**
* Manages custom scrolling functionality for the calendar
*/
export class ScrollManager {
private rightColumn: HTMLElement | null = null;
private scrollHandle: HTMLElement | null = null;
private scrollableContent: HTMLElement | null = null;
private calendarContainer: HTMLElement | null = null;
private timeAxis: HTMLElement | null = null;
private resizeObserver: ResizeObserver | null = null;
private isDragging: boolean = false;
private dragStartY: number = 0;
private scrollStartTop: number = 0;
private maxScrollTop: number = 0;
private handleHeight: number = 40;
constructor() {
this.init();
}
private init(): void {
this.subscribeToEvents();
}
private subscribeToEvents(): void {
// Initialize scroll when grid is rendered
eventBus.on(EventTypes.GRID_RENDERED, () => {
console.log('ScrollManager: Received GRID_RENDERED event');
this.setupScrolling();
});
// Handle mouse events for dragging
document.addEventListener('mousemove', this.handleMouseMove.bind(this));
document.addEventListener('mouseup', this.handleMouseUp.bind(this));
// Handle window resize
window.addEventListener('resize', () => {
this.updateScrollableHeight();
});
}
/**
* Setup scrolling functionality after grid is rendered
*/
private setupScrolling(): void {
this.findElements();
if (this.rightColumn && this.scrollableContent && this.calendarContainer) {
this.setupResizeObserver();
this.updateScrollableHeight();
this.createScrollHandle();
this.hideNativeScrollbar();
this.setupScrollSynchronization();
this.calculateScrollBounds();
this.updateHandlePosition();
}
}
/**
* Find DOM elements needed for scrolling
*/
private findElements(): void {
this.rightColumn = document.querySelector('swp-right-column');
this.scrollableContent = document.querySelector('swp-scrollable-content');
this.calendarContainer = document.querySelector('swp-calendar-container');
this.timeAxis = document.querySelector('swp-time-axis');
}
/**
* Create and add scroll handle to right column
*/
private createScrollHandle(): void {
if (!this.rightColumn) return;
// Remove existing handle if any
const existingHandle = this.rightColumn.querySelector('swp-scroll-handle');
if (existingHandle) {
existingHandle.remove();
}
// Create new handle
this.scrollHandle = document.createElement('swp-scroll-handle');
this.scrollHandle.addEventListener('mousedown', this.handleMouseDown.bind(this));
this.rightColumn.appendChild(this.scrollHandle);
}
/**
* Calculate scroll bounds based on content and container heights
*/
private calculateScrollBounds(): void {
if (!this.scrollableContent || !this.rightColumn) return;
const contentHeight = this.scrollableContent.scrollHeight;
const containerHeight = this.scrollableContent.clientHeight;
// Use container height as track height since right column should match scrollable area
const trackHeight = containerHeight;
console.log('ScrollManager Debug:');
console.log('- contentHeight (scrollHeight):', contentHeight);
console.log('- containerHeight (clientHeight):', containerHeight);
console.log('- trackHeight (using containerHeight):', trackHeight);
console.log('- scrollableContent element:', this.scrollableContent);
this.maxScrollTop = Math.max(0, contentHeight - containerHeight);
// Calculate proportional handle height based on content ratio
if (contentHeight > 0 && containerHeight > 0) {
const visibleRatio = containerHeight / contentHeight;
this.handleHeight = Math.max(20, Math.min(trackHeight * visibleRatio, trackHeight - 10));
} else {
this.handleHeight = 40; // fallback
}
console.log('- maxScrollTop:', this.maxScrollTop);
console.log('- visibleRatio:', (containerHeight / contentHeight).toFixed(3));
console.log('- calculated handleHeight:', this.handleHeight);
// Update handle height in DOM
if (this.scrollHandle) {
this.scrollHandle.style.height = `${this.handleHeight}px`;
}
}
/**
* Handle mouse down on scroll handle
*/
private handleMouseDown(e: MouseEvent): void {
e.preventDefault();
this.isDragging = true;
this.dragStartY = e.clientY;
if (this.scrollHandle && this.scrollableContent) {
this.scrollHandle.classList.add('dragging');
this.scrollStartTop = this.scrollableContent.scrollTop;
}
}
/**
* Handle mouse move during drag
*/
private handleMouseMove(e: MouseEvent): void {
if (!this.isDragging || !this.scrollHandle || !this.scrollableContent) return;
e.preventDefault();
const deltaY = e.clientY - this.dragStartY;
// Use container height as track height
const trackHeight = this.scrollableContent.clientHeight - this.handleHeight;
// Ensure trackHeight is positive to avoid division by zero
if (trackHeight <= 0) return;
const scrollRatio = deltaY / trackHeight;
const newScrollTop = this.scrollStartTop + (scrollRatio * this.maxScrollTop);
// Clamp scroll position
const clampedScrollTop = Math.max(0, Math.min(newScrollTop, this.maxScrollTop));
// Apply scroll to content
this.scrollableContent.scrollTop = clampedScrollTop;
// Update handle position (this will also trigger time-axis sync via scroll event)
this.updateHandlePosition();
}
/**
* Handle mouse up to end drag
*/
private handleMouseUp(e: MouseEvent): void {
if (!this.isDragging) return;
this.isDragging = false;
if (this.scrollHandle) {
this.scrollHandle.classList.remove('dragging');
}
}
/**
* Update handle position based on current scroll
*/
private updateHandlePosition(): void {
if (!this.scrollHandle || !this.scrollableContent) return;
const scrollTop = this.scrollableContent.scrollTop;
const scrollRatio = this.maxScrollTop > 0 ? scrollTop / this.maxScrollTop : 0;
// Use container height as track height
const trackHeight = this.scrollableContent.clientHeight - this.handleHeight;
const handleTop = Math.max(0, Math.min(scrollRatio * trackHeight, trackHeight));
this.scrollHandle.style.top = `${handleTop}px`;
// Debug logging for handle position
if (scrollTop % 200 === 0) { // Log every 200px to avoid spam
console.log(`ScrollManager: Handle position - scrollTop: ${scrollTop}, ratio: ${scrollRatio.toFixed(3)}, handleTop: ${handleTop.toFixed(1)}, trackHeight: ${trackHeight}`);
}
}
/**
* Scroll to specific position
*/
scrollTo(scrollTop: number): void {
if (!this.scrollableContent) return;
const clampedScrollTop = Math.max(0, Math.min(scrollTop, this.maxScrollTop));
this.scrollableContent.scrollTop = clampedScrollTop;
this.updateHandlePosition();
}
/**
* Scroll to specific hour
*/
scrollToHour(hour: number): void {
const hourHeight = calendarConfig.get('hourHeight');
const dayStartHour = calendarConfig.get('dayStartHour');
const scrollTop = (hour - dayStartHour) * hourHeight;
this.scrollTo(scrollTop);
}
/**
* Setup ResizeObserver to monitor container size changes
*/
private setupResizeObserver(): void {
if (!this.calendarContainer) return;
// Clean up existing observer
if (this.resizeObserver) {
this.resizeObserver.disconnect();
}
this.resizeObserver = new ResizeObserver((entries) => {
for (const entry of entries) {
console.log('ScrollManager: Container resized', entry.contentRect);
this.updateScrollableHeight();
}
});
this.resizeObserver.observe(this.calendarContainer);
}
/**
* Calculate and update scrollable content height dynamically
*/
private updateScrollableHeight(): void {
if (!this.scrollableContent || !this.calendarContainer) return;
// Get calendar container height
const containerRect = this.calendarContainer.getBoundingClientRect();
// Find navigation height
const navigation = document.querySelector('swp-calendar-nav');
const navHeight = navigation ? navigation.getBoundingClientRect().height : 0;
// Find week header height
const weekHeader = document.querySelector('swp-week-header');
const headerHeight = weekHeader ? weekHeader.getBoundingClientRect().height : 80;
// Calculate available height for scrollable content
const availableHeight = containerRect.height - headerHeight;
console.log('ScrollManager: Dynamic height calculation');
console.log('- Container height:', containerRect.height);
console.log('- Navigation height:', navHeight);
console.log('- Header height:', headerHeight);
console.log('- Available height:', availableHeight);
// Set the height on scrollable content
if (availableHeight > 0) {
this.scrollableContent.style.height = `${availableHeight}px`;
// Recalculate scroll bounds after height change
setTimeout(() => {
this.calculateScrollBounds();
this.updateHandlePosition();
}, 0);
}
}
/**
* Hide native scrollbar while keeping scroll functionality
*/
private hideNativeScrollbar(): void {
if (!this.scrollableContent) return;
// Apply CSS to hide scrollbar
this.scrollableContent.style.scrollbarWidth = 'none'; // Firefox
(this.scrollableContent.style as any).msOverflowStyle = 'none'; // IE/Edge
// Add webkit scrollbar hiding
const style = document.createElement('style');
style.textContent = `
swp-scrollable-content::-webkit-scrollbar {
display: none; /* Chrome/Safari/Opera */
}
`;
document.head.appendChild(style);
}
/**
* Setup scroll synchronization between scrollable content and time axis
*/
private setupScrollSynchronization(): void {
if (!this.scrollableContent || !this.timeAxis) return;
console.log('ScrollManager: Setting up scroll synchronization');
// Throttle scroll events for better performance
let scrollTimeout: number | null = null;
this.scrollableContent.addEventListener('scroll', () => {
if (scrollTimeout) {
cancelAnimationFrame(scrollTimeout);
}
scrollTimeout = requestAnimationFrame(() => {
this.syncTimeAxisPosition();
this.updateHandlePosition();
});
});
}
/**
* Synchronize time axis position with scrollable content
*/
private syncTimeAxisPosition(): void {
if (!this.scrollableContent || !this.timeAxis) return;
const scrollTop = this.scrollableContent.scrollTop;
// Use transform for smooth performance
this.timeAxis.style.transform = `translateY(-${scrollTop}px)`;
// Debug logging (can be removed later)
if (scrollTop % 100 === 0) { // Only log every 100px to avoid spam
console.log(`ScrollManager: Synced time-axis to scrollTop: ${scrollTop}px`);
}
}
/**
* Cleanup resources
*/
destroy(): void {
if (this.resizeObserver) {
this.resizeObserver.disconnect();
this.resizeObserver = null;
}
}
}
